Salary Expectations

Specific median earnings for Rend Lake College graduates of this program are not available (N/A). However, national data for similar roles can provide a valuable benchmark. For Electronic Engineering Technicians (BLS Occupational Code 17-3023), the median annual wage was approximately $67,500 in May 2022. For Industrial Electricians (BLS Occupational Code 47-2111), the median was around $60,240. Entry-level positions for certificate holders might start in the $35,000-$45,000 range, depending on location, industry, and specific job responsibilities. With 3-5 years of experience, mid-career technicians can expect to earn $50,000-$70,000. Highly experienced or specialized senior technicians, especially those with additional certifications or supervisory roles, could command salaries upwards of $75,000-$90,000 or more. It's crucial to note that these figures are national averages and actual earnings can vary significantly.

What skills will I learn in Electrical/Electronic Engineering Technologies/Technicians.?

The Electrical/Electronic Engineering Technologies/Technicians program at Rend Lake College is designed to impart a robust set of practical and theoretical skills essential for the modern workforce. Students will develop strong technical competencies in fundamental electrical principles, including circuit analysis, Ohm's Law, and Kirchhoff's Laws. They will gain proficiency in both analog and digital electronics, understanding components like transistors, diodes, and integrated circuits. A significant focus will be on industrial controls, including the operation and programming of Programmable Logic Controllers (PLCs), which are critical in automated manufacturing. Graduates will master troubleshooting techniques, learning to diagnose and repair malfunctions in complex electrical and electronic systems using various testing equipment such as multimeters and oscilloscopes. Furthermore, the program emphasizes electrical safety protocols, the ability to read and interpret technical schematics and blueprints, and the practical application of industry standards. Beyond technical expertise, students will hone problem-solving abilities, attention to detail, and effective communication skills, all highly valued by employers in this field.

Is there demand for Electrical/Electronic Engineering Technologies/Technicians. graduates?

Yes, there is a consistent and often growing demand for skilled Electrical/Electronic Engineering Technologies/Technicians graduates. According to the U.S. Bureau of Labor Statistics (BLS), the employment of electrical and electronics engineering technicians is projected to grow by 2% from 2022 to 2032, which is about as fast as the average for all occupations, translating to approximately 12,900 new jobs. For industrial electricians, the growth is projected at 6%, faster than average. This demand is fueled by several key industry trends. The increasing automation of manufacturing processes, the expansion of smart technologies (IoT) in homes and industries, and the ongoing development of renewable energy infrastructure all require a workforce capable of installing, maintaining, and repairing complex electrical and electronic systems. Industries such as utilities, telecommunications, advanced manufacturing, and even healthcare rely heavily on these professionals.
